The textile waste management market is gaining prominence as environmental concerns and sustainability practices become central to the fashion and textile industry. The industry produces substantial amounts of waste at various stages, from manufacturing offcuts to post-consumer garments. Effective management of textile waste is critical to reduce landfill usage, minimize environmental impact, and support circular economy initiatives. Market players focus on recycling, upcycling, and responsible disposal methods to ensure sustainable operations.

Key Market Drivers

Growth in the textile waste management market is largely driven by increasing consumer awareness of sustainable fashion and regulatory initiatives aimed at reducing textile waste. Many countries have implemented extended producer responsibility (EPR) policies, requiring manufacturers to take accountability for the end-of-life disposal of their products. Additionally, innovations in recycling technologies and rising demand for recycled fibers in new clothing lines are encouraging businesses to invest in efficient waste management solutions. The surge in fast fashion consumption has also highlighted the need for better waste handling practices to avoid environmental degradation.

Segmentation of Textile Waste Management Services

Textile waste management services can be categorized into recycling, reuse, energy recovery, and landfilling. Recycling and reuse solutions dominate the market as they support resource efficiency and sustainable production cycles. The post-consumer segment, including discarded clothing and household textiles, is expanding due to increased collection programs and awareness campaigns. Geographically, developed regions like Europe and North America lead in organized textile waste management, while Asia-Pacific is emerging rapidly due to growth in the textile manufacturing sector and rising adoption of sustainable practices.

Competitive Landscape

The textile waste management market features a range of players, from specialized recyclers to global textile brands implementing sustainable waste practices. Companies differentiate through proprietary recycling technologies, partnerships with fashion brands, and circular supply chain initiatives. There is also a growing focus on collaborations with NGOs and government initiatives to promote awareness and collection of textile waste. Technological innovations such as chemical recycling and automated sorting systems are increasingly used to enhance efficiency and reduce operational costs.
